MEMORY CHANNELS
■ Programming after selection
q Select memory mode with [V/M].
w Set the memory channel to be programmed with [DIAL].
•Rotate [DIAL] while pushing [FUNC] to select a memory bank or
programmed scan edge channel.
•Non-programmed channels cannot be selected.
e Push [V/M] to select VFO mode.
r Set the desired frequency:
➥ Select the desired band with [BAND].
➥ Set the frequency using [DIAL].
➥Set other data (e.g. offset frequency, duplex direction,
tone squelch frequency, etc.), if required.
t Push [FUNC] + [
(V/M)MW] for 1 sec. to program the se-
lected channel.
•Keep pushing for 2 sec. or more to automatically select the next
memory channel, if desired.
■ Transferring memory
contents to another memory
q Select memory mode with [V/M].
w Select the memory channel to transfer with [DIAL].
•Rotate [DIAL] while pushing [FUNC] to select a memory bank or
programmed scan edge channel.
e Push [FUNC] + [(V/M)MW] momentarily to indicate memory
channels.
•Do not hold [FUNC] + [(V/M)MW] for more than 0.5 sec., other-
wise the memory channel contents will be transferred to VFO.
r Rotate [DIAL] to select the channel to transfer to.
•Rotate [DIAL] while pushing [FUNC] to select a memory bank or
programmed scan edge channel.
•VFO (VF), as well as regular memory channels, can be trans-
ferred in this way.
t Push [FUNC] + [(V/M)MW] for 2 sec. to transfer.
